Yull-Win Mak (born August 25, 1962 in Worms ) is a German composer and musician .

biography

Yull-Win Mak is the son of a Chinese man and a German opera singer. He was trained in singing, piano, harmony and composition. After receiving his first record deal in 1986, he formed his first band, The Project . He has worked with musicians such as Taylor Dayne , Chris de Burgh and the London Symphony Orchestra . After separating from The Project , he founded his own music studio. Since he made his debut as a film composer with the composition for an episode of the film series The Crimes of Professor Capellari in 2002 , he has been responsible for the music of productions such as Polly Adler - A woman sees pink , Let's do it in Finnish and The test of courage .
